100 teams join Oro football festival

MORE than 100 teams led by CdO power houses Rosevale School and Higala FC are joining the PIA-SunStar Open Seven Football Festival which kicks off on Saturday, October 22, at the Westridge Sports Park in Barangay Carmen, Cagayan de Oro City.

Rosevale, the recent champion in the City Division Meet’s Secondary and Elementary Boys tournaments, will field in teams in the Boys 17, Boys 14, Boys 12, Mix 10, Mix 8, Men's Open, and Girls 17 categories.

Higala FC has also numerous entries except in the Women's Open and the Men's Open divisions.

The Men's Open category which will be held tomorrow will have the most number of entries with 20 teams participating.

Fifteen teams are also joining in the Boys 17, 10 in the Boys 14, 10 in the Boys 12, 12 teams in Mix 10, and eight teams in the Mix 8.

Competitions in these categories are now underway while rivalries in the Girls 17, Girls 14, Girls 12 and Women's Open are all scheduled tomorrow.

Thirteen teams are joining the Girls 17, four in the Girls 14, two in the Girls 12 and 10 in the Women's Open.

The tournament is organized by Pinay In Action (PIA) SunStar Cagayan de Oro Inc., and sponsored by A. Brown Company Inc.

The tournament is sanctioned by the local FA Mocagesco and the Philippine Football Federation.
